A formal portrait of Henry John, Viscount Ingestre, by British artist John Jackson, capturing the subject in his naval uniform.
This portrait by John Jackson depicts Henry John, Viscount Ingestre, later the 18th Earl of Shrewsbury. Jackson was a member of the Royal Academy and gained a reputation for his skill in capturing the likeness of the British aristocracy and military figures during the early nineteenth century. His approach to portraiture often involved a focus on the sitter's facial features, rendered with a soft, naturalistic touch, contrasted against a darker, atmospheric background.
In this work, the subject is shown in his naval uniform, complete with gold epaulettes and medals that signify his rank and service. The dark, moody background typical of Jackson's style directs the viewer's attention to the sitter's face and the details of his regalia. The lighting is controlled, creating a sense of volume in the face while allowing the uniform to recede into the shadows. Jackson's technique demonstrates the influence of earlier masters like Joshua Reynolds, particularly in the handling of the paint and the dignified pose of the subject.
Viscount Ingestre is presented with a calm, steady gaze, reflecting the formal conventions of portraiture of the era. The artist manages to balance the rigid requirements of a military uniform with a sense of individual personality. The textures of the gold braid and the fabric of the coat are handled with precision, showing Jackson's technical proficiency. This portrait provides a clear example of the British portrait tradition, where the status of the sitter is communicated through both their physical appearance and the symbols of their office. The work remains a representative example of the portraiture produced by Jackson during his most active years in London.
